The composite PV frame, developed by Zhejiang Zhenshi New Materials Co., has a longer shelf life, superior mechanical properties, enhanced resistance to salt spray and corrosion, improved insulation and thermal performance compared to traditional aluminum alloy frames and other alternatives. The origins of the Garri and Kalanaib project date back to December 2016, when the Ministry of Water Resources, Irrigation, and Electricity signed an agreement with German company Siemens to build two power plants in Garri and Port Sudan with a combined capacity of 950 megawatts, with. .
